Output 58a6d605eccc91e9a7171d4e21f7c803875bde98b0d0204c20db1e7a7e42d042:2

value
15663
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3db525238c956016491e07602198ac8ddf87935a5a19f963f334116575a7e905
address
bc1p8k6j2guvj4spvjg7qaszrx9v3h0c0y66tgvljclnxsgk2ad8ayzsfk0hdn
transaction
58a6d605eccc91e9a7171d4e21f7c803875bde98b0d0204c20db1e7a7e42d042
spent
true